    When the price of sugar decreases by 10%, a man could buy 1 kg more for Rs. 270. Then, the original price of sugar per 1is

    A) Rs. 25              

    B) Rs. 30

    C) Rs. 27              

    D) Rs. 32

    Correct Answer: B

    Solution :

    Let the original price of sugar be Rs. x per kg. \[\therefore \]      New price \[=Rs.\frac{9x}{10}\,\text{per}\,\,\text{kg}\] \[\therefore \]      \[\frac{270}{\frac{9x}{10}}-\frac{270}{x}=1\] \[\Rightarrow \]   \[\frac{300}{x}-\frac{270}{x}=1\] \[\Rightarrow \] \[\frac{30}{x}=1\] \[\Rightarrow \]   \[\text{=}\,\text{Rs}\text{.}\,\text{30}\,\text{per}\,\text{kg}\]
